Controls Engineer
Job Title: Controls Engineer

No relocation needed,will travel. Training will be conducted in Louisville, KY.Once training is completed then the role will consists of traveling to customer sites. (More details below under Work Environment).Job Description

We are seeking a dedicated Controls Engineer to perform L1 commissioning in the field at various customer sites throughout the East Coast. This role involves remote I/O checks, setting up IP addresses for VFD's, verifying device communications to PLC, and performing basic edits to PLCs.

ResponsibilitiesConduct L1 commissioning at different customer sites on the East Coast.Perform remote I/O checks.Set up IP addresses for VFD's.Verify device communications to PLC.Perform basic edits to PLCs.Essential SkillsExperience with commissioning in the fieldProficiency with Rockwell PLCsKnowledge of VFDs and conveyer systemsExperience with automation and field serviceBachelor's DegreeAdditional Skills & QualificationsExperience with HMIFamiliarity with device communicationsWork Environment

This role involves traveling to customer sites throughout the East Coast, following a 10 days on, 4 days off schedule. Work will be conducted in the field, with meetings often held via MS Teams. You will have the opportunity to support major clients such as Amazon, UPS, USPS, and others like FedEx.

Pay and Benefits

The pay range for this position is $35.00 - $45.00/hr.
